Elm - an idyllic village
Elm village is about 1.5 miles south of the market town of Wisbech.
Elm's facilities include a primary school, a post office, a local shop, butchers, hairdressers, garages, and two public houses.
A bus service stops in Elm, running between Wisbech and March. The nearest railway station is at March.

You can buy a home through shared ownership if both of the following are true:
- your household income is £80,000 a year or less (£90,000 a year or less in London)
- you cannot afford all of the deposit and mortgage payments for a home that meets your needs
One of the following must also be true:
- you’re a first-time buyer
- you used to own a home but cannot afford to buy one now
- you’re forming a new household - for example, after a relationship breakdown
- you’re an existing shared owner, and you want to move
- you own a home and want to move but cannot afford a new home that meets your needs
- For some homes you may have to show that you live in, work in, or have a connection to the area where you want to buy the home.
